A heavy, compact display face built from blocky, rounded-rectangle forms and simplified geometry. Strokes are largely solid but repeatedly interrupted by carved, irregular gaps and narrow interior slits that read like worn cuts through the letterforms. Curves (C, O, S) are broad and sturdy, while joins and terminals feel blunt and squared, giving the set a poster-like density. The distress pattern is consistent across uppercase, lowercase, and figures, producing a textured silhouette and slightly uneven color at text sizes.

Best suited to large-scale headlines, posters, and short branding lines where its distressed cuts can read clearly. It also works well for packaging, apparel graphics, event promos, and labels that benefit from an industrial or weathered aesthetic. Avoid long passages of small text, where the internal breaks may reduce clarity.

The overall tone is rugged and industrial, with a worn, stamped-on feel that suggests grit and impact. Its cut and abraded details add energy and a rebellious edge, while the rounded massing keeps it approachable and slightly playful rather than sharp or aggressive.

The design appears intended to deliver maximum impact through dense, bold silhouettes while adding character via carved slits and deliberate distressing. It aims to evoke a stamped or worn print effect without abandoning recognizable, straightforward letter structures.

The internal cutouts and scuffed breaks become a defining texture, especially in counters and along vertical stems, so letters can appear more mottled as sizes decrease. Spacing feels tuned for display settings where the broken ink traps and inline-like slits can remain visible without filling in.
